What I ended up doing because I was short on time was take a small piece of the smog pump rubber hose stuck a bolt in it, hose clamped the bolt, then on the other end hose clamped it to the tube that connects to the back of each head. Made 4 passes at the dragstrip today and it's still on. This fall maybe I'll be able to afford a set of aluminum heads, then I'll take care of this right away. With all the vacuum hoses that were attached to those smog pump valves plugged everything seems fine. That was my biggest concern. I didn't want a check engine light to come on because of a vacuum problem related to the smog system. Thanks for the help.
